抖音内容智能保存与高效管理:3步构建个人内容资产库
【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
在数字内容爆炸的时代,每个人都在无意识地创造和消费海量信息。然而,当我们遇到真正有价值的抖音视频或直播内容时,却常常面临"看得见却留不住"的困境。douyin-downloader作为一款专业的内容保存工具,不仅解决了内容易逝性的核心问题,更通过智能化管理系统帮助用户构建个人专属的数字资产库。本文将从价值定位、场景化解决方案、模块化操作指南到效能提升体系,全面解析如何利用这款工具实现内容的永久保存与高效管理。
价值定位:从内容消费者到数字资产管理者
在信息碎片化的当下,有价值的内容往往如流星般转瞬即逝。教学视频下架、直播内容过期、精彩瞬间无法回溯,这些问题不仅困扰着普通用户,更成为内容创作者和研究者的痛点。douyin-downloader的核心价值在于将临时的内容访问权转化为永久的数字资产所有权,通过技术手段打破平台限制,让用户真正掌控自己关注的内容。
与传统的截图、录屏等方式相比,该工具提供了三个维度的价值提升:首先是内容完整性,实现原画质无损保存;其次是时间效率,通过批量处理功能将数小时的手动操作压缩至分钟级;最后是管理系统性,建立标准化的内容分类体系,让海量视频不再杂乱无章。
场景化解决方案:从问题诊断到效果验证
教育资源保存场景:课程视频系统归档
场景诊断:在线教育的普及使得优质课程资源日益丰富,但平台的版权限制和有效期设置常导致学习资料丢失。特别是职业技能类教程,往往需要反复观看和实践,临时访问模式严重影响学习效果。
工具适配:使用douyin-downloader的批量下载功能,可一次性保存整个课程系列。通过设置"课程名称+章节序号"的命名规则,自动生成结构化文件夹体系,配合元数据保存功能,记录讲师信息、发布时间等关键数据。
效果验证:某用户通过该工具保存了一套共24节的Python教学课程,总容量达8.7GB。系统自动按"课程名称/模块X/课时Y-标题"的层级结构整理,配合数据库记录功能,3个月后仍能快速定位到特定知识点的视频片段,复习效率提升60%。
直播内容留存场景:实时转存精彩瞬间
场景诊断:直播作为即时性内容形式,具有不可回溯的特点。重要的行业会议、线上讲座或精彩的才艺表演,一旦错过就永久消失,传统的录屏软件往往因性能问题导致画面卡顿或声音不同步。
工具适配:启用直播下载模式,工具会自动解析直播流地址,并提供多清晰度选择。通过设置"开始时间戳+主题"的命名方式,配合实时转码技术,确保直播内容的流畅保存。
效果验证:在一场持续3小时的行业峰会直播中,用户使用该工具选择FULL HD清晰度录制,最终生成的视频文件大小为4.2GB,平均码率稳定在3500kbps,音画同步误差控制在0.3秒以内,完全满足后续二次剪辑和分享需求。
创作者素材管理场景:灵感库系统化建设
场景诊断:内容创作者需要大量参考素材,但零散的收藏和截图无法形成有效的灵感库。当需要查找特定风格或主题的参考视频时,往往需要在多个平台间切换,效率低下。
工具适配:利用批量下载和自定义标签功能,按"内容类型+风格特点+使用场景"的三维分类体系整理素材。通过元数据记录功能,自动保存视频的发布时间、点赞数等社交属性,为内容创作提供数据参考。
效果验证:一位短视频创作者通过该工具建立了包含500+条视频的素材库,按"转场技巧"、"背景音乐"、"叙事结构"等12个维度分类。在新作品创作时,素材查找时间从平均30分钟缩短至5分钟,创意产出效率提升40%。
模块化操作指南:从环境适配到扩展应用
环境适配:3分钟快速部署
系统要求:
- 操作系统:Windows 10/11、macOS 10.15+或Linux发行版
- 硬件配置:至少4GB内存,建议8GB以上
- 网络环境:稳定的互联网连接,推荐带宽5Mbps以上
部署步骤:
- 获取项目代码
git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ader- 安装依赖环境
pip install -r requirements.txt- 配置环境变量
cp config.example.yml config.yml # 根据实际需求编辑配置文件核心功能:三大操作模块详解
1. 单视频精准下载适用于保存单个精彩视频,支持自动去水印和画质选择。基本语法:
python downloader.py -u "视频链接" -q high参数说明:
-u:指定视频URL-q:画质选项(low/medium/high/original)-o:自定义输出路径
2. 批量任务处理针对创作者主页或合集内容,实现自动化批量下载。基本语法:
python downloader.py -b "创作者主页链接" -l 50参数说明:
-b:批量模式开关,后跟主页或合集链接-l:最大下载数量限制-d:去重开关,避免重复下载
3. 直播内容捕获实时保存正在进行的直播,支持多清晰度选择。基本语法:
python downloader.py --live "直播间链接" -q fullhd参数说明:
--live:直播模式开关-q:清晰度选项(sd/hd/fullhd)-t:录制时长限制(小时)
扩展应用:高级功能配置
并发下载优化根据网络环境调整并发线程数,平衡速度与稳定性:
| 网络类型 | 推荐线程数 | 预期速度 | 资源占用 |
|---|---|---|---|
| 家庭宽带(100Mbps) | 5-8 | 8-12MB/s | 内存占用约400-600MB |
| 4G移动网络 | 2-3 | 2-4MB/s | 内存占用约200-300MB |
| 校园网/共享网络 | 1-2 | 1-2MB/s | 内存占用约150-250MB |
| 企业专线(1Gbps) | 10-15 | 30-50MB/s | 内存占用约800-1200MB |
自动分类规则设置通过编辑配置文件实现下载后自动分类:
# config.yml 片段 file_organization: enable: true structure: "{year}/{month}/{author}/{title}" rename_pattern: "{date}_{author}_{title}" add_metadata: true效能提升体系:从效率优化到资产管理
内容管理矩阵:构建个人数字资产库
文件夹组织结构采用"时间+主题+来源"的三维分类体系:
douyin_downloads/ ├─ 2023/ │ ├─ 05/ │ │ ├─ 教育/ │ │ │ ├─ Python教程/ │ │ │ └─ 摄影技巧/ │ │ └─ 娱乐/ │ │ └─ 搞笑短视频/ │ └─ 06/ │ └─ ... └─ 2024/ └─ ...命名规范标准采用"时间戳-来源平台-创作者-标题"的统一命名格式:
20240315_抖音_李老师Python_05-函数进阶.mp4这种命名方式既保证了文件的唯一性,又便于通过搜索快速定位。
效能评估:资源占用与时间成本分析
性能测试数据在标准配置(i5-10400F CPU,16GB内存)下:
- 单视频下载:平均速度8.5MB/s,CPU占用率约30%
- 100个视频批量下载:完成时间约25分钟,平均内存占用580MB
- 直播录制(1080P):CPU占用率约45%,磁盘写入速度稳定在40MB/s
时间成本对比| 操作类型 | 传统方法 | douyin-downloader | 效率提升 | |---------|---------|------------------|---------| | 单视频保存 | 3-5分钟(录屏+剪辑) | 15-30秒 | 80-90% | | 10个视频批量保存 | 30-60分钟 | 3-5分钟 | 85-90% | | 2小时直播录制 | 需全程值守 | 自动完成 | 100%节省人工 |
⚠️ 注意:下载受版权保护的内容可能涉及法律风险,请确保仅用于个人学习研究,遵守相关平台的用户协议和版权法规。
常见场景决策树:快速匹配适用功能
开始 │ ├─ 需求:保存单个视频 │ ├─ 有水印?→ 使用去水印模式 │ └─ 需要高清?→ 选择original画质 │ ├─ 需求:保存多个视频 │ ├─ 来自同一创作者?→ 使用主页批量下载 │ ├─ 属于同一合集?→ 使用合集链接下载 │ └─ 需要去重?→ 启用数据库记录功能 │ └─ 需求:保存直播内容 ├─ 正在直播?→ 实时录制模式 ├─ 需要高清?→ 选择fullhd以上画质 └─ 长时间录制?→ 设置分段保存附录:实用工具与支持资源
快捷键速查表
| 功能 | 快捷键 | 使用场景 |
|---|---|---|
| 暂停/继续下载 | Ctrl+P | 临时网络波动时 |
| 取消当前任务 | Ctrl+C | 错误链接或不需要的内容 |
| 查看下载历史 | Ctrl+H | 查找已下载内容 |
| 打开配置文件 | Ctrl+O | 修改默认设置 |
常见问题解决
Q: 下载速度慢于预期怎么办?A: 尝试以下步骤:1)检查网络连接状态;2)降低并发线程数;3)选择较低清晰度;4)避开网络高峰期。
Q: 提示"Cookie失效"如何处理?A: 重新运行python cookie_extractor.py,按提示扫码登录更新Cookie信息,通常可解决权限问题。
Q: 下载的视频无法播放怎么解决?A: 可能是文件损坏或格式不支持,尝试:1)检查文件大小是否正常;2)使用VLC等万能播放器尝试;3)重新下载该视频。
社区支持渠道
- GitHub Issues:提交bug报告和功能建议
- Discord社区:实时交流使用技巧和问题解决
- 文档中心:访问项目内的docs文件夹获取详细指南
- 邮件支持:发送问题描述至support@douyin-downloader.com
通过这套完整的内容保存与管理方案,douyin-downloader不仅解决了内容易逝的痛点,更帮助用户建立起系统化的数字资产管理体系。无论是学习资料、创意灵感还是珍贵回忆,都能通过这个工具得到妥善保存和高效管理,真正实现从内容消费者到数字资产管理者的转变。
【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考